Subject: Scanner cut-over complete

Welcome aboard. The Hollowgate warehouse moved to the new Britelign barcode integration last night. Old handheld firmware is deprecated; anything still on it will fail checksum validation. Returns flow through the same endpoint now, so no separate path. Reference docs are in the shared drive. The live integration settings are pasted below.

config for tagaf-bawif:
[norok]
host = norok.ordinworks.local
user = norok_svc
database = norok_prod

Subject: Firmware channel cut-over complete

The Lumenwave device-firmware update channel moved from the legacy Ostrel distributor to the new Pinebarrow relay at 02:10. All fleets now pull from the stable ring; the beta ring stays frozen until Thursday. Rollback is a single flag flip if checksums fail. The active settings for the relay are as follows.

settings of fahag-haduf:
[ulaox]
port = 8443
region = south-2
host = ulaox.lumiccorp.internal
timeout_ms = 500
retries = 8

### Runbook 7.3 — Regional Chess Final Score Sheets

The signed score sheets from the Ashvale Regional Final are archived originals and must reach the Pellor Federation office intact for ratings verification. Pack them flat in the grey document case, seal it, and log the seal number in the outbound register. No photocopying at the warehouse; duplicates are made only at destination. The courier hand-over instruction, which is confidential, appears directly below.

drop instructions, hahip-badug: the quenox ralath courier leaves the kaseth fraiel rusiel tameth belys istdor ralion giliel ledger at gate 7830 under passcode 165413

Subject: Handover — Fabrikit on-call

Hey! Quick handover notes. Fabrikit (our test-data factory lib) had a flaky seed generator this week — if builds fail on the Norwick suite, just bump the seed cache and rerun. Docs live on the Lantermill wiki under "Fabrikit basics," which new folks should skim first. Nothing else burning. If anything weird pops up overnight, ping the library owner directly.

billing contact of bafog-bawip = fraael@lumicworks.corp